NetPoint is a graphically-oriented project planning and scheduling software application first released for commercial use in 2009. NetPoint's headquarters are located in Chicago, Illinois. The application uses a time-scaled activity network diagram to facilitate interactive project planning and collaboration. NetPoint provides planning, scheduling, resource management, and other project controls functions.[1]

NetPoint is capable of calculating schedules using both the Critical Path Method (CPM)[2] as well as the Graphical Path Method (GPM).[1]

Schedules created in NetPoint can be exported for use in Primavera, Microsoft Project, and other CPM-based Project management software.
